SS Credit 2: Develpment Density

Know how to calculate development density in the sense of what is involved in this equation. The requirement for this credit is to build on sites that is within an existing minimum development density of 60,000 sf/acre [two story downtown develpment]

More importantly, know the density radius calculation! Density radius sets up the boundary of which the average property density of properties within this boundary must be equal to or greater than 60,000 sf/acre in order to achieve this credit.
